The Standard Deviation Rule states that for a normal distribution, nearly all of the data will fall within three standard deviations of the mean. It states that

68% of data falls within the first standard deviation from the mean.

95% fall within two standard deviations.

99.7% fall within three standard deviations.

we know that

A relationship between two variables, x, and y, represent a proportional variation if it can be expressed in the form y/x=k or y=kx

In a proportional relationship the constant of proportionality k is equal to the slope m of the line and the line passes through the origin
